According to associate scientist at the Schulich Heart Research Program, Dr. Sheldon Tobe, yoga can do just that.

 

"It makes people more aware and mindful," he says. "Lowering our blood pressure usually takes medicine to make our muscles relax more, but lifestyle changes can also lower our blood pressure—whether it's meditation, exercise, or yoga—it works."

​

Dr. Tobe believes that rather than focussing on stress reduction, individuals should train their bodies to manage stress more effectively so that the parasympathetic nervous system can repair the body. Through meditation, our bodies and minds are given time to rejuvenate from daily stressors.
